Beautiful deep primary colour, floral aromas of rose and violet and bright red fruit. The palate is modern, vibrant and harmonious with dark fruits of blackcurrant and plum. From the home of flamenco, paella and tapas, here is a real taste of Spain with all the personality and complexity of the Guggenheim Museum Bilbao.

Classic Tempranillo with all the hallmark, velvety, toasty flavours that have made Rioja such a hit. The grapes come from the old vineyards in La Mancha, rare in such a modestly priced wine, and key to its popularity and recent Trophy winning history. The Tempranillo variety expresses like none other the true spirit of Spain: being powerful and robust, while at the same time delicate and full of attraction. Popular and noble, profound and festive, traditional whilst radically contemporary.

Description

Mouth filling Tempranillo with oodles of personality and utter drinkability, this Real Compania de Vinos is as juicy and fresh as a summer plum straight from the tree. A product of the Murua family, owners of the famous Rioja producer Bodegas Muriel, it's easy to drink and very versatile for entertaining, with food or without, this is best in its youth through 2019.

Smells

Stunningly intense plums, liquorice, boysenberry and vanilla.

Tastes

A tsunami of dark fruit crashes across the tongue, you take only a moment to admire the succulence of the fruit before being wowed by the structure. finely-grained tannins and mouth-watering acidity. The final marvel is the price tag. how do the the Spanish make wines like this? 30 to 70-year-old vines is the answer!
